Gameplay: The Art of the Unexpected
At its core, Level Devil presents itself as a classic 2D platformer. You control a little pixelated character, navigating various stages filled with platforms, gaps, and obstacles. The goal, as always, is to reach the exit. But here's where the "devil" in the name comes in. Every single element on screen is a potential trap. Platforms vanish, spikes appear out of nowhere, seemingly safe ground crumbles, and even the "goal" can be a trick. The game thrives on subverting your expectations and punishing your assumptions. What looks like a helpful power-up might be a deadly bomb, and what seems like an impossible jump might actually have a hidden, invisible platform. Each level is a puzzle, not of spatial reasoning, but of anticipating the game’s next mischievous move. The beauty lies in its simplicity – familiar controls and a straightforward objective – which makes the sudden, outrageous twists all the more impactful.
Tips for Taming the Devil
So, how do you navigate this landscape of digital deceit? Here are a few pointers to help you embrace the chaos:
Experiment and Observe: Sometimes, the solution isn't to be faster or more precise, but to try something completely different. Jump where you think you shouldn't, wait when you'd normally rush, or even walk through what appears to be a solid wall. Pay close attention to subtle visual cues – a flickering pixel, a slight discoloration – as these can sometimes hint at a hidden danger or opportunity.
Patience is Your Best Friend: Frustration is inevitable, but giving in to it won't help. Take breaks, laugh at the absurdity, and come back with a fresh perspective. The satisfaction of finally outsmarting a particularly devious level is incredibly rewarding.
